From a symbolic perspective, a flowering Jade represents great friendship, luck and prosperity. WebJan 28, 2024 · Chinese New Year Gifts in Right Numbers – choose Even Number; avoid Odd Number. The major etiquette mistakes people make would be on numbers. Chinese people believe that good things should be in pairs, so the presents should not be in odd number. For example, liquor is usually given in two bottles, and cigarettes in two cartons.

WebJul 17, 2024 · Picking out a gift for a Chinese wedding is usually pretty simple. That's because, in lieu of gifts, Chinese wedding guests typically give a red envelope called hóngbāo (紅包).
